The JESLED 4FT LED T8 Tube Lights are a smart upgrade if you're replacing old fluorescent tubes. They use 24 watts to produce around 3200 lumens, which is bright enough for garages, offices, basements, or workshops. At 4 feet long, they fit standard fixtures easily. The color temperature is 6000K, giving off a cool, daylight-like light that's great for work areas but might feel a bit harsh for cozy home spaces.

These tubes offer flexibility with their single or double-ended powering options and can be installed either with existing ballasts (plug and play) or by bypassing the ballast for a direct connection. This makes installation quicker and reduces electrical issues. They are not compatible with dimmer switches, so if you want adjustable brightness, these wouldn’t be suitable. A big plus is their long lifespan—about 50,000 hours—which means you won’t need to change them often, saving you money and effort over time. They are also shatterproof and mercury-free, which adds safety and environmental benefits.

The bright 6000K light may not be ideal for all settings, especially if you prefer warmer light tones. While they save a good amount of energy compared to 65W fluorescent tubes, the absence of dimming might limit use in mood lighting situations. These tubes come in a pack of four, making them a cost-effective option for larger spaces or multiple fixtures. If you need reliable, bright, and easy-to-install LED tubes for work or utility areas, JESLED’s product fits well. However, for dimming or warmer lighting preferences, you may want to look elsewhere.

The Feit Electric T8 LED Tubes are a solid choice for anyone looking to replace traditional 4-foot fluorescent tubes with an energy-efficient LED option. These tubes use only 14 watts while providing 1700 lumens, which is good brightness for general indoor lighting, particularly in places like garages, warehouses, or retail stores. They offer a warm white light at 3000 Kelvin that creates a softer, more comfortable atmosphere compared to cooler white LEDs, making them suitable for task lighting without harsh glare. The CRI of 80 means colors will appear reasonably accurate, though not as vibrant as higher CRI options. One of the standout features is the plug-and-play installation; you don’t need to remove the ballast or do any rewiring, which is perfect if you want a simple upgrade without professional help. The tubes have a G13 base, standard for T8/T12 fixtures, and are compatible with both electronic and magnetic ballasts, adding to their versatility. However, they are not dimmable, so if adjustable lighting levels are important for your space, these won’t fit that need.

The bulbs are rated for up to 50,000 hours, offering a very long lifespan that reduces replacement frequency and maintenance costs. Also, being UL listed and DLC certified means they meet safety and performance standards. The frosted finish helps reduce glare but might slightly soften the brightness. This pack of four bulbs is a practical, energy-saving option for those wanting a warm, consistent light with easy installation, but if dimming or very high color accuracy is a priority, you might want to explore alternatives.

Buying Guide for the Best Led Tube Lights

Choosing the right LED tube lights can significantly impact the lighting quality and energy efficiency of your space. LED tube lights are a popular choice for both residential and commercial settings due to their long lifespan, energy efficiency, and bright, consistent light output. When selecting LED tube lights, it's important to consider several key specifications to ensure you get the best fit for your needs. Understanding these specifications will help you make an informed decision and achieve the desired lighting effect in your space.
LengthThe length of the LED tube light is crucial because it needs to fit into your existing fixtures. Common lengths include 2 feet, 4 feet, and 8 feet. Measure the fixture where you plan to install the tube light to ensure compatibility. For residential use, 2 feet and 4 feet are typically sufficient, while commercial or industrial settings might require longer tubes like 8 feet.
WattageWattage indicates the power consumption of the LED tube light. Lower wattage means less energy consumption, which translates to lower electricity bills. However, wattage also affects brightness. For example, a 10-15 watt LED tube is suitable for small rooms or task lighting, while a 20-25 watt tube is better for larger areas or spaces that require more illumination. Choose the wattage based on the size of the area and the level of brightness you need.
LumensLumens measure the brightness of the LED tube light. Higher lumens mean brighter light. For general lighting, aim for 800-1200 lumens per tube. For task lighting or areas that need to be very bright, such as workshops or garages, look for tubes with 1500-2000 lumens. Consider the purpose of the lighting and the amount of natural light in the space when deciding on the lumen output.
Color TemperatureColor temperature is measured in Kelvin (K) and determines the color of the light emitted. Lower Kelvin values (2700K-3000K) produce a warm, yellowish light, ideal for living rooms and bedrooms. Mid-range values (3500K-4100K) offer a neutral white light, suitable for kitchens and workspaces. Higher values (5000K-6500K) emit a cool, bluish light, perfect for garages, basements, and areas requiring high visibility. Choose the color temperature based on the ambiance you want to create and the function of the space.
CRI (Color Rendering Index)CRI measures how accurately the light renders colors compared to natural light. A higher CRI (80 and above) means colors will appear more true to life. This is important in areas where color accuracy is crucial, such as art studios, retail spaces, or any place where you need to see colors clearly. For general use, a CRI of 80 is usually sufficient, but for tasks requiring precise color discrimination, look for a CRI of 90 or higher.
Base TypeThe base type of the LED tube light must match the fixture you have. The most common base types are G13 (bi-pin) and single-pin bases. Check your existing fixtures to determine the correct base type. If you're replacing fluorescent tubes, make sure the LED tube is compatible with the fixture's ballast or consider a ballast-bypass LED tube.
DimmabilitySome LED tube lights are dimmable, allowing you to adjust the brightness to suit different activities and moods. If you want the flexibility to change the light intensity, look for dimmable LED tubes. Ensure that your existing dimmer switch is compatible with LED lighting, or you may need to upgrade to an LED-compatible dimmer.
LifespanThe lifespan of an LED tube light is typically measured in hours. Longer lifespans mean less frequent replacements and lower maintenance costs. Most LED tubes last between 25,000 to 50,000 hours. Choose a tube with a longer lifespan if you want to minimize the hassle of changing lights frequently, especially in hard-to-reach areas.
